A leading UK university is seeking a Senior Electrical Engineer to manage electrical systems and oversee project delivery. The role involves ensuring compliance with safety regulations, leading maintenance contracts, and supporting sustainability initiatives. Ideal candidates will have a degree in Electrical Engineering and extensive project management experience. This pivotal position offers an opportunity to make a significant impact on campus infrastructure and operations.
